My interior was red w/ black dash and door panels w/ red inserts. I removed the red carpet and switched to black and im leaving everything else red. (the seats and door inserts)

A red carpet is impractical if you daily drive as it gets dirty fast and it gets faded. I replaced it with a low mileage black carpet and it updated the car a lot.
